Output d40f7164c17e52a11bd1e7d4b9c3a981e9694084dfe5b3cd00509f6ce3aadbb6:40

value
20954
script pubkey
OP_0 OP_PUSHBYTES_20 de7707b1294c46aa7e75667fb9999508f87ab2c5
address
bc1qmems0vfff3r25ln4velmnxv4pru84vk9uqaftm
transaction
d40f7164c17e52a11bd1e7d4b9c3a981e9694084dfe5b3cd00509f6ce3aadbb6
spent
true